Omo-Agege rewards heroic tanker driver with N1m

Last updated: June 25, 2022 7:28 am
Track News
Share
SHARE

Deputy Senate President and Delta APC’s governorship candidate, Senator Ovie Omo-Agege, has rewarded brave tanker driver, Ejiro Otarigho, with a personal donation of N1 million.

On June 10, Otarigho averted monumental disaster when he drove his burning petrol tanker away from a densely-populated area in Agbarho, Delta State, to the riverside.

His action was believed to have saved hundreds of lives and property worth millions of naira.

Applauding the tanker driver, Omo-Agege said his courageous action saved his constituents and averted a national catastrophe and mourning.

Responding, Otarigho thanked Omo-Agege for the gesture, even as he seized the opportunity to debunk media reports that he was not interested in a national honour but a new tanker.

“I look forward to coming to Abuja for the national honour recommended for me to the president by the Senate. I thank Senator Omo-Agege again for moving the motion,’’ Otarigho said.

The foregoing were made known in Abuja through a statement issued by Mr Ima Niboro, Director, Communications and Media Strategy, Omo-Agege Campaign Organisation, yesterday.

Last week, the Senate recommended Otarigho to President Muhammadu Buhari for a national honour.
